India’s AAERI Unveils Secure Verification Platform for Students Applying to Australian Universities
AAERI Introduces One-Click Student Document Verification to Safeguard Study Abroad Programmes
In a major move for achieving transparency in the international student admission process, the Association of Australian Education Representatives in India( AAERI) announces that the launch of its AAERI Verify Tool is in the works. This program is marketed as a revolutionary move in student document verification against the background of Australian universities for international students.
This tool is believed to be functional by year-end and was initiated because of glaring incidences of document fraud, especially among Indian applicants. AAERI mentioned the other day that this platform would allow for a secure, one-click verification of multiple vital documents, promoting the integrity of study-abroad programs and admission procedures. AAERI president Nishidhar Reddy Borra described the tool as transformational and noted that it goes in tandem with India’s larger digital mission, whereby the system will put an end to any fraudulent submissions, ensuring that every student application is true and correct. The tool has been presented before Home Affairs in New Delhi and will soon be shown to heavyweights like compliance teams of universities and sector bodies.
AAERI has observed that there is currently no single, globally accepted method for verifying student documents across institutions, which poses a significant challenge to maintaining integrity in international admissions. To address this gap, the AAERI Verify Tool offers instant, source-based verification across five critical areas. These include identity verification through Aadhaar; academic records authenticated via DigiLocker and the Academic Bank of Credits (ABC); bank statements obtained directly from issuing banks; sponsor Income Tax Returns (ITR) verified with the tax department; and education loan details confirmed through CIBIL. This comprehensive approach ensures that each document is validated securely and transparently, reinforcing trust in the student application process.
The association has partnered with DigiVerifier, a background screening company and authorised verifier for DigiLocker, to manage and operate the platform. A time stamp will be attached to each verification report, ensuring secure student records and verification. This move encourages all institutions to embed this step in their admission process through their education agents to uphold document authenticity and safeguard the reputation of the international education news and admissions systems. The association added that India's fast-expanding digital infrastructure, including Aadhaar, DigiLocker, APHAR, and ABC, provides a solid foundation for future collaboration in digital verification.

FAQs
1. What is the AAERI Verify Tool?
The AAERI Verify Tool is a secure, one-click digital platform developed by the Association of Australian Education Representatives in India (AAERI). It is designed to authenticate student documents submitted for admission to Australian universities. The tool aims to eliminate document fraud and promote transparency and trust in international student applications.
2. Why has AAERI launched this verification tool?
AAERI introduced the Verify Tool in response to increasing cases of document fraud, particularly among Indian applicants. The tool supports source-based verification and aligns with India’s broader digital mission. It ensures that every student application is genuine, tamper-proof, and compliant with institutional standards.
3. When will the AAERI Verify Tool become operational?
The AAERI Verify Tool is expected to be fully functional by the end of the year. It has already been presented to Home Affairs in New Delhi and will soon be introduced to university compliance teams and sector bodies for integration into admission workflows.
4. What types of documents can be verified using the AAERI Verify Tool?
The platform enables instant verification across five critical areas: identity verification via Aadhaar; academic records through DigiLocker and the Academic Bank of Credits (ABC); bank statements directly from issuing banks; sponsor income tax returns (ITR) verified with the tax department; and education loans authenticated via CIBIL.
5. Who is AAERI partnering with to operate the platform?
AAERI has partnered with DigiVerifier, a background screening company and authorised verifier for DigiLocker. DigiVerifier will manage and operate the AAERI Verify Tool, ensuring secure, timestamped verification reports for each document.
6. How does the AAERI Verify Tool work?
The tool performs source-based digital verification and generates timestamped reports for each document. This process ensures that student records are secure, traceable, and resistant to tampering.
